The Russian invasion of
Ukraine may have a material adverse impact on us and our portfolio companies.
The conflict between Russia and Ukraine could lead
to disruption, instability and volatility in global markets, economies and industries that could negatively impact our business, results of operations and financial condition. The conflict has already resulted in significant volatility in certain
equity, debt and currency markets, material increases in certain commodity prices, and economic uncertainty. The conflict may escalate and its resolution is unclear. The U.S. government and other governments have imposed severe sanctions against
Russia and Russian interests and threatened additional sanctions and controls. Sanctions and export control laws and regulations are complex, frequently changing, and increasing in number, and they may impose additional legal compliance costs or
business risks associated with our operations.
